Vocab- Ch.7- Pt 1

The Language of Medicine-8th Edition

QuestionAnswer
arteriole small artery
Bowman Capsule enclosing structure souurounding each glomerulus
Calyx or Calix Cup-liek collecting region of the renal pelvis
Catheter Tube for injecting or removing fluid
Cortex Outer Region- the renal cortex is the outer region of the kidney
Creatinine Waste product of muscle metabolism; nitrogenous waste excreted in urine
Electrolyte A chemical element that carries an electrical charge when dissolved in water
Erythropoitin A hormone secreted by the kidney to stimulate the production of red blood cells by bone marrow
Glomerulus Tiny ball of capillaries in cortex of kidney
Hilum Depression or hollow in that part of an organ where blood vessels and nerves enter and leave
Meatus Opening or canal
Medulla inner Region- The renal medulla is the inner region of the kidney
Micturition Urination; The act of voiding
Nephron Combination of glomerulus and renal tubule where filtration, reabsorption, and secretion take place in the kidney
Nitrogenous Waste Substance containing nitrogen and excreted in urine
Potassium An electrolyte important to body processes
Renal Artery blood vessel that carries blood to the kidney
